Concrete, a mixture of cement, accumulation, and water, is one of one of the most widely made use of building and construction materials as a result of its affordability and high compressive stamina. Enhanced concrete, which integrates steel bars, significantly enhances tensile toughness, enabling bigger, much more complicated frameworks. Steel, an alloy of iron and carbon, is extraordinarily solid and durable, with outstanding tensile and compressive toughness.

The science of building materials entails an understanding of the inherent residential properties of materials and exactly how these affect their efficiency within a structure. Products' physical and chemical residential properties underpin their viability for different applications, impacting a framework's strength, toughness, energy effectiveness, and visual charm.

Tensile toughness refers to a product's capacity to withstand pressures that try to pull it apart. On the other hand, compressive toughness describes its ability to hold up against pressures that attempt to crush it. Steel has high tensile and compressive stamina, making it suitable for elements that need to withstand considerable anxieties, like beams and columns.

Thermal conductivity refers to a product's ability to carry out warmth. This building is necessary in thinking about a structure's insulation and power effectiveness.
